Takin' Over The Asylum

Six part BBC Scotland television drama about a hospital radio station in a Glasgow psychiatric hospital. The station is developed by alcoholic double glazing salesperson Eddie McKenna (Ken Stott), who is an aspiring DJ. At St. Jude's Hospital, he meets a range of people with varying mental illnesses.

Starring Ken Stott, Katy Murphy, Angus Macfadyen, David Tennant, Ruth McCabe, Elizabeth Spriggs, Ron Donnachie, Roy Hanlon, Caroline Paterson, Neil McKinven, Sandra Voe, Angela Bruce, Kenneth Bryans, Spike Milligan
Director David Blair

    Outstanding

    I saw this on TV when it originally aired and fell in love with it.

    There are some aspects of this show which are so typically Glaswegian it's quite cheesy, but the performances from all the actors were fantastic.

    David Tennant gives a brilliant performance for one of his first TV roles and was a natural at being Manic.

    The entire series is funny, thought provoking and completly timeless.
